Litter liberators and blossom buddies!

5 GoodGymers made their way to help the Northern Slopes Initiative in Bristol.

Saturday, 13th of April 2024
 
Led by Phill Stone

Lovely sunny day up at the slopes, and no better way to get energised on a Saturday morning like a good old clear up around the slopes. The crew split out to tackle litter picking and loppering, while I showed Jordan the ropes for scything. It was his first time there, and like a champion, he picked it up extremely well, making quick work of clearing the meadow for fresh wild flowers to grow.

We could also see last months efforts starting to sprout through, this will be blossoming in no time.

Quick clean up and tool drop and we were off to the next task down at the berry maze! Thanks for coming everyone!
